A later patch records each observed LL event (STOP or PROGRESS) together with the LLP sample taken in the same interrupt-handler pass. Serializing that capture with a channel restart needs to know whether interrupt status is shared per channel or per direction. It also needs a provider operation to clear stale LL interrupt status before a channel restart. Add both. Centralize runtime request updates in dw_edma_set_request(). A later patch uses it to cancel a pending LL recheck when STOP or PAUSE changes the channel policy. Rename the existing workqueue event bits to distinguish them from provider IRQ events. No functional change. Signed-off-by: Koichiro Den <[email protected]> --- Changes in v4: - Explain that the LL event and LLP sample are recorded in the same interrupt-handler pass.
